Genuine Victor 3044 Head Gasket (NOS)
This genuine New Old Stock (NOS) Victor 3044 head gasket is designed for the iconic Ford and Mercury Flathead V8 engines. Specifically engineered for 1949-1953 Ford Custom, Deluxe, Mainline, Crestliner, Victoria, Ranch Wagon, Country Sedan, and F-Series trucks (F1, F100, F250, F350), as well as Mercury Monterey and Custom Eight models equipped with the 239 cu. in. or 255 cu. in. V8 Flathead engine. This high-quality, American-made gasket is crucial for maintaining proper cylinder sealing and compression in your vintage vehicle's engine.
Key Features:
- Brand: Victor
- Part Number: 3044
- Interchange: Fel-Pro 7004C
- Position: Left or Right (Head Gasket)
- Engine Fitment: Ford/Mercury 239 cu. in. (3.9L) V8 Flathead, 255 cu. in. (4.2L) V8 Flathead
- Origin: USA
- Condition: NOS (New Old Stock)
